• 6157阅读
  • 4回复

[共享][已解决]QWT的安装。debug和release不一致的问题。 [复制链接]

上一主题 下一主题
离线huang91
 
只看楼主 倒序阅读 楼主  发表于: 2013-05-17
关键词: QTCreatorqwt
使用的文件版本
    qt-creator-windows-opensource-2.6.2.exe,
          qt-win-opensource-4.8.4-mingw.exe,
                        及MinGW-gcc440。


下载qt-creator-2.6.2-src源代码文件
使用命令
1. 生成Makefile:qmake qtcreator.pro
2. 编译:             make
3. 安装:             make INSTALL_ROOT="D:\qt\qt-creator-2.6.2" install
编译了qt-creator-2.6.2-src
编译完成后将BIN,LIB和share文件夹覆盖了原始文件夹


QWT是用以下命令编译的
1. qmake qwt.pro2. make3. make install


打开qt-creator-2.6.2查看插件信息


以前是mingw和msvc的不一致,现在变为debug和release不一致。


有经验的坛友帮帮忙,先谢谢了。无能弄了几天没弄出来



离线huang91
只看该作者 1楼 发表于: 2013-05-17
现在尝试用QTCreator 打开QWT直接debug。
离线huang91
只看该作者 2楼 发表于: 2013-05-17
不行啊,QTCreator直接未响应。先睡了,明天再战!!
离线huang91
只看该作者 3楼 发表于: 2013-05-17

弄好了,designer里可以拖了。
换了Qwt-5.2.1
编辑qwtconfig.pri
修改为
win32 {
        #CONFIG            += debug     # release/debug/debug_and_release
        #CONFIG           += debug_and_release
        CONFIG           += build_all
    }
    else {
        CONFIG           += release     # release/debug
    }
}
在环境变量里添加D:\Qwt-5.2.1\lib;
把文件qwtd5.dll复制到QT\4.8.4\bin里

在自己项目中在.pro文件里加上:
DEFINES    += QT_DLL QWT_DLL
LIBS += -lqwt5
INCLUDEPATH += f:/Qt/include/qwt
离线davidliuwei

只看该作者 4楼 发表于: 2013-07-18
请问那你在vs+qt的条件下试过吗?现在我在尝试,但是就是没成功!我的designer里都有qwt的部件但是我vs里集成qt后toolbox里面没有!!!知道这是怎么回事吗?
渴望知识
快速回复
限100 字节
 
上一个 下一个